In recent years, there has been a growing global appreciation for the natural ingredients and traditional beauty practices that have been utilized by African communities for centuries. Cameroon, with its abundant flora and fauna, has become a hub for the production of beauty and cosmetic products that harness the power of these natural resources. From shea butter to baobab oil, Cameroon's beauty industry is embracing indigenous ingredients that not only nourish the skin and hair but also support local communities through sustainable sourcing practices. These products are not only beneficial for personal care but also contribute to the preservation of Cameroon's rich biodiversity. Moreover, the beauty and cosmetics sector in Cameroon is also creating economic opportunities for local entrepreneurs and empowering women through education and skill development. Beauty schools and training programs are emerging across the country, providing aspiring makeup artists, hair stylists, and skincare specialists with the tools they need to succeed in the industry.
